India football is stepping into its biggest international window in years. Indian men’s national team head coach Khalid Jamil named his 26-player squad for the September-October FIFA International Match Window on Monday, August 31, 2026, with the Blue Tigers set to face three nations that all featured at the 2026 FIFA World Cup — Panama, Brazil, and Uruguay.
Table of Contents
Fixture Schedule: At a Glance
| Match | Date | Venue | City |
|---|---|---|---|
| India vs Panama | September 26, 2026 | Sree Kanteerava Stadium | Bengaluru |
| India vs Brazil | October 3, 2026 | Vivekananda Yuba Bharati Krirangan (Salt Lake Stadium) | Kolkata |
| India vs Uruguay | October 6, 2026 | Vivekananda Yuba Bharati Krirangan (Salt Lake Stadium) | Kolkata |

India’s Full 26-Player Squad
Goalkeepers
| Player |
|---|
| Gurpreet Singh Sandhu |
| Albino Gomes |
| Prabhsukhan Singh Gill |
| Som Kumar |
Defenders
| Player |
|---|
| Anwar Ali |
| Akash Mishra |
| Abhishek Singh Tekcham |
| Bijoy Varghese |
| Hmingthanmawia Ralte |
| Jay Gupta |
| Pramveer |
| Ricky Meetei Haobam |

Midfielders
| Player |
|---|
| Anirudh Thapa |
| Ashique Kuruniyan |
| Farukh Choudhary |
| Lalengmawia Ralte |
| Macarton Nickson |
| Mohammed Sanan |
| Ricky Shabong |
| Sahal Abdul Samad |
Forwards
| Player |
|---|
| Edmund Lalrindika |
| Irfan Yadwad |
| Manvir Singh |
| Rahim Ali |
| Ryan Williams |
| Vikram Partap Singh |

Reserve Players (Standby)
Four players have been named as reserves and may be called up to the squad if required.
| Position | Player |
|---|---|
| Goalkeeper | Hrithik Tiwari |
| Defender | Chinglensana Singh Konsham |
| Defender | Roshan Singh Naorem |
| Midfielder | Suresh Singh Wangjam |
Why This Window Matters
The three matches will provide India with valuable opportunities to test themselves against World Cup opposition, with all three nations having featured at the FIFA World Cup held earlier this year. It is arguably the most demanding set of international friendlies India have faced in their football history.

Brazil — five-time World Cup winners — and Uruguay — two-time World Cup winners — are two of the most decorated nations in the history of the game. Playing them back-to-back in Kolkata, at the iconic Salt Lake Stadium, gives the Blue Tigers a genuine yardstick against which Jamil can measure the progress of his squad.
The Camp: Preparation Timeline
Jamil’s side will begin their preparatory camp on September 14 in Bengaluru. After the match against Panama, the Blue Tigers will travel to Kolkata on September 28 for their remaining two fixtures.

What Khalid Jamil Said
“This is a very important window for us, with three challenging matches against teams that have played at the World Cup,” Jamil said. “Playing Brazil and Uruguay in Kolkata, after facing Panama in Bengaluru, will give the players valuable experience at the international level.“

What Comes Next After This Window
Following that, the focus will shift to the SAFF Championship which will be played in November. However, a scheduling clash looms — India are expected to travel to New Zealand to play two friendlies on November 12 and 15, with those dates clashing with the SAFF Championship 2026. A decision is yet to be made on that matter.
